Output 31bc198ab11bdca91d18ec5e99526a14b31917fb209ccbc10fb71b6056ffa6a8:0

value
628993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ea902c29773801d01d3a0ad4ccf1a5e88aaeb8d1 OP_EQUAL
address
3P5GkiLYXsPYDfPU4X8BvVNZT1eKkhWcFb
transaction
31bc198ab11bdca91d18ec5e99526a14b31917fb209ccbc10fb71b6056ffa6a8
spent
true